Photo Printing

Photo printing on fabric is very similar to producing photographs. Either black and white or multicoloured pattern can be reproduced.

Method:

In photo printing, the fabric is first coated with a light sensitive chemical. Any photographs can be printed on to the fabric. The results are same as when printing photographs on paper.

After treating with a light reactive chemical, a negative is placed on the fabric and light is transmitted through it to develop the design. After the design has stabilized or developed to the shade desired, the fabric is thoroughly washed and the print becomes as permanent as any good photographs.

A sophisticated form of photo printing is the cyamatic process developed by Dr. Hans Jenny.

Characteristics:

  • The results are similar to that obtained by printing on photo sensitive paper for photo copies.
  • Each and every details can be reproduced if the technicians are skilful
  • Any photograph can be printed on the fabric.
